Rajinikanth’s Jailer earns Rs 450 crore in one week worldwide, fastest film in Tamil Nadu history to cross Rs 150 crore

Rajinikanth-starrer Jailer, which used to be launched on August 10, crossed the Rs 2 hundred crore mark (domestic) on Independence Day, and on its seventh day in theatres, the movie has managed to deliver in Rs 15 crore throughout India. This takes the film’s nett home series to Rs 225.65 crore in one week. Jailer loved a 42.43% occupancy on Wednesday.

Jailer’s container workplace trip began with a large Rs 48.35 crore on opening day. On its 2nd day, the movie was once anticipated to see some opposition from Chiranjeevi’s Bhola Shankar, however that didn’t pretty happen. While Jailer is taking part in a excellent run in the South states, the North states are being dominated by using Sunny Deol-starrer Gadar 2, which has already grow to be the second-highest Hindi grosser of the year, after Pathaan.

As per exchange analyst Manobala Vijayabalan, Jailer’s global gross series presently stands at Rs 450.80 crore. The analyst claims that the movie began its international container workplace experience by way of pulling in Rs 95.78 crore on its opening day.

The film’s revenue in Tamil Nadu presently stand at Rs 159.02 crore, making it the “fastest ever in the records of Tamil Cinema to attain Rs a hundred and fifty crore in simply seven days,” as per Manobala Vijayabalan.

The Nelson Dilipkumar film, additionally starring Ramya Krishnan, Vinayakan, Yogi Babu and Mohanlal, launched with a UA certificates and obtained a 3.5 superstar ranking. “Nelson Dilipkumar movie is Rajinikanth’s model of Kamal Haasan’s Vikram, however with a twist. Saying that doesn’t take away whatever from this fun-filled entertainer,” examine a phase of the review.
